A Temporary Permit (TP) in the context of vehicles is a short-term authorization granted by a governing body, allowing the operation of a vehicle under specific conditions before obtaining a full license or registration. This permit is often issued for new vehicles awaiting permanent registration, vehicles being transferred between owners, or for individuals in the process of completing licensing requirements.
The issuance of a Temporary Permit is subject to the regulations of the issuing authority, which may include restrictions on the duration of use, geographical boundaries, and the necessity of insurance coverage. It serves as a provisional solution, ensuring compliance with legal standards while facilitating the mobility of vehicles and drivers during transitional periods.
